[signin] Should we revoke tokens when the profile is destroyed?

Project Member Reported by droger@chromium.org, Feb 22 2018

Issue description

When the profile is destroyed, I think we don't currently revoke the tokens.

There are many cases where this is not possible (i.e. the user is uninstalling Chrome, ...).
However in some cases it would be possible, in particular when the profile destruction is caused by a signout event (for Dasher accounts).
